Colonel Arif Mehmood laid to rest at Chakwal

Rawalpindi: Colonel Arif Mehmood (Late) laid down his life, while making a daring attempt to save the lives of his soldiers in a rescue operation at Attabad Lake, Hunza on 19 May 2011. He was Commander Frontier Works Organization of Attabad Lake Project.

His act of bravery and dedication will go a long way. His Nama-e-Janaza was offered today at Chakwal, which was attended by large number of senior military, civil officials and others.
